Troubleshooting

Transactions Not Appearing

Transactions may not appear in Figured for the following reasons:

They are BEFORE the sync date that you setup in the integrations settings

To check you sync date go to your tracker settings in Figured and click Sync Historicals to see date from which transactions are syncing

Alternatively, you can edit under integration settings under Settings | Livestock Integrations | Edit on step 5 you will see the date which transactions will sync from.

They do NOT have a Enterprise assigned to the AgriWebb

Transaction with no enterprise will not sync across to any Figured Tracker. To check your transactions have an enterprise log into AgriWebb and run the Movement Report. Ensure you have the Enterprise column showing and check for any transactions with a missing Enterprise

If it is a Sale or Purchase you must make sure the account is mapped in Figured

Just like entering a Sale or Purchase transaction in Figured you must make sure that stock class has an account mapped.

If you use a single Sale & Purchase account in your tracker this will not be the issue.

The age class in AgriWebb has NOT been mapped to a Figured stock class

If you have not mapped the age from ArgriWebb to anywhere in Figured then we will not receive those transactions. To check your mapping go to Settings | Livestock Interrogations | Edit and on step 3 ensure you have mapped all relevant stock classes that are in use

Incorrect Mappings

If your data is going to the wrong trackers or stock classes:

  1. Go to Settings > Integrations

  2. Review your enterprise and stock class mappings

  3. Update as needed

  4. Trigger a manual sync to pull fresh data

Authorisation Issues

  • Ensure the person authorising has Admin permissions in AgriWebb

  • Check that email addresses are correct for email authorisation

  • Try revoking and resending authorisation if needed


Data syncing

Data automatically syncs daily. If you need data updated at any other time, you can run a manual sync:

  1. Go to your livestock tracker

  2. Click the Sync Historicals button

  3. The latest data will be pulled from AgriWebb

Please note only transactions after the sync date will sync across and only if the Enterprise connected to them in AgriWebb

Understanding Synced Data

Trackers connected to AgriWebb display the AgriWebb logo on the tracker list page.

Transaction Details

When you view transactions in Figured:

  • Date: The date the event occurred in AgriWebb

  • Source: Shows "AgriWebb" to indicate the transaction origin

  • Read-only: AgriWebb transactions cannot be deleted in Figured and they are read-only except for financial values, which can be added/edited on Figured's side

Making Changes to Synced Data

To modify synced transactions:

  1. Make the change to the transaction in AgriWebb

  2. Either wait for the next automatic sync or trigger a manual sync

  3. The updated information will appear in Figured

This ensures data consistency and prevents conflicts between the two systems.


Managing Your Integration

Viewing Integration Status

Go to your tracker's Settings > Integrations to see:

  • Connected farms

  • Mapped enterprises

  • Stock class mappings

  • Sync status

Disconnecting the Integration

If you need to remove the integration:

  1. Go to Settings > Integrations

  2. Click Delete

  3. Confirm your choice

Note: This will stop future syncs but won't delete historical data that's already been synced. Existing transactions that have been synced will however be able to be edited in Figured.
